Domaine Grisoni
Located near Cressier in the heart of the Entre-deux-Lacs district, Domaine Grisoni was founded in 1937.

Overview
Tucked into the Jura foothills and sharing a border with France, Switzerland’s Three Lacs Region is home to the country’s greatest Chasselas and Pinot Noir. Here, some 932 hectares of vines flourish across three cantons, taking advantage of the gently rolling slopes and enviable micro climate which is derived from animmediate proximity to the lakes of Neuchatel, Bienne, and Morat.
Passionate about his vines, Louis Grisoni carefully developed his small winery into twelve hectares of prime vineyards strategically perched atop a large Morainic deposit of limestone, sand, and marly pebbles. These vineyards included several famous cru sites for Pinot Noir production.
Acquired by Matthias Tobler in 2017, Domaine Grisoni embraces biodynamic and sustainable methods. Seeking to preserve and refresh the vineyards in which they work, the estate combines traditional and modern winemaking to create fresh, terroir driven wines.
